Durable, good value—air them out for a few days to dissipate the vinyl smell
I bought these to make moth-resistant storage for my wool clothing; I put cedar wood pieces inside to help repel the critters. They're nice, thick clear vinyl and seem well-made; the zippers seem a little light-weight, so I'd avoid yanking them. Other reviewers have complained of the strong vinyl smell, but that smell dissipated after I unzipped them, opened them all the way (making sure no part of the vinyl was sticking together), and hung them on my clothesline in the garage for a few days. You could probably speed up the process by hanging them in sunlight; they're just smelly at the start because they package them up airtight soon after manufacturing them, so the vinyl doesn't have a chance to outgas until you unpack them and air them out. They now have no detectable smell.
